The Benefits of Wall Mounted Electric Fires

A wall-mounted electric fireplace is an ideal solution for rooms that would be impossible to fit a wood-burning or gas fire. It's easy to set up and has a very sleek look. You can even slide it behind the plug socket to ensure an elegant look.

Make sure that the heater (which is typically located at the front of the fire) is at least 400mm from any combustible material. This will help prevent accidental fires and decrease the risk of burns.

Easy to install

Electric wall-mounted fireplaces do not emit harmful emissions and are more secure than gas or wood fireplaces. They are simple to install, don't require costly chimney cleaning, and aren't a fire risk. They can be used to heat a room or simply as an aesthetic feature. Some have remote controls that can be used to alter the flames and heat settings. They are ideal for those who would like to enjoy the benefits of a fireplace without the hassle.

The first step is to pick a location for your electric fireplace. This should be a place that is easily accessible and close to a power socket. You could consider moving the plug socket to make it look more tidy. Be sure to leave plenty of space for the wires for your fireplace and ensure that there are no combustible materials nearby.

Then, identify the kind of wall you're dealing with. If you're unsure, make an exploratory hole in a discreet area to determine the type of wall beneath. Use this to determine the position of your fireplace bracket. You can also utilize the template that came with your fireplace to mark the location of the holes in the wall.

After you have chosen the best location for your fireplace the next step is to prepare the wall. If you're unsure of how to do this then it's a good idea to talk with an electrician. They can assist you in installing the fireplace correctly and ensure that your home is secure.

After that, you can install the fireplace on the wall. To do this, you must first sketch the rough opening on the wall with the pencil and a level. Then cut the studs to fit this size. After you've completed this, fasten the studs with screws through both plates, and a second top plate. Then, you can drywall the opening and then rehang your fire.

Once you're done the electric fireplace is now ready to use. Keep combustibles at least three feet away from the flame to avoid damage or injury. This will help to prevent fires and overheating within the home.

Energy efficient

A wall-mounted electric fireplace can be an attractive alternative to traditional heating in your home. It can be controlled remotely and uses flickering LEDs to give it an authentic look. It is easy to install and takes up very little space in your home. It is crucial to choose the right model for your space, but. To ensure that the unit works efficiently, keep your filters clean to ensure that air is circulated properly and the heating element doesn't overheat.

Many people worry that putting an electric fire on their wall could cause danger to their home. This is not true because these units are not able to create combustion or any other byproducts, like carbon monoxide, that could cause harm to a family member. Electric fireplaces have been designed to be safe for pets and children. In addition, they are very versatile and can be installed in a variety of places.

While some models of wall-mounted electric fireplaces can generate heat, most of them are not. Most electric fireplaces require heating elements to create a realistic flame. The heaters could be a fan-forced heater, or they could employ an infrared heating system to create warmth. The majority of these electric fires come with remote controls, which allow you to operate the heater, the flame height and on/off timer from any place within the room.

It is essential to think about the energy efficiency of each model before deciding on a new electric fireplace for your home. This can be accomplished by measuring the energy output of the fire, which is usually included on the unit's website or in the specifications or description. Once you have this information you can determine how the fire would cost to run every day. Once you've got this number you can examine the rates that your energy provider charges to determine the most cost-effective option.

The majority of electric fires come with a display panel to show the current settings, as well as remote controls that you can use to adjust these settings from anywhere in the room. Dimplex's revolutionary thermostat technology regulates and monitors heating to ensure that the temperature is at the right level at all times. This helps eliminate unnecessary "room temperature swings" and helps you to reduce energy consumption.

Aesthetically pleasing

A wall-mounted electric fireplace can make an ideal accent for any room. It can be used throughout the year, and does not just add warmth to a room. These fireplaces are a safe alternative to a fireplace that burns wood. The heat produced by these fireplaces is usually less than a real fire, so they can be safe for use with children or pets. They can also be a great option for those who live in a house with an area of only a few square feet.

A wall-mounted electric fireplace is more appealing from a visual perspective than a traditional fire due to its sleek design. It does not have a chimney. They can be mounted or recessed in the wall. Some even have hearths and surrounds to give them an elegant appearance. They also come with various settings, such as different flame brightness and a choice of LED lighting above the flames. This gives them an appearance that is more realistic, and they can be adjusted to suit your mood or the time of year.

One of the best features of a wall-mounted electric fire is that you can hang your flat screen TV above it with no worries. This isn't possible with traditional fireplaces, because the heat and smoke can cause damage to your TV's internal electronics. This is not a problem with electric fires, because they run on electricity instead of gas. They are also safe to use in any room since they don't need vents or any other type of chimney.

Easy to move

The great thing about a wall mounted electric fire is that it can be moved without the hassle of rewiring or replacing the plumbing. Most models can be moved from one wall to the next provided that the electrical cable isn't being caught on. They are a great choice for homeowners who wish to alter the appearance of their house or relocate their fireplace. They can also be used to provide an additional source of heating to a space. They can be hung on the wall or recessed for an elegant and sleek look. These fireplaces are available in a variety sizes and materials. They also have framed panel designs.

Installing a wall-mounted stove is easy, but you need to make sure it's installed correctly and that all the components are there. This will ensure that the fireplace is functioning correctly and that you can enjoy all of its features. It is also important to ensure that the fireplace is located close to a power socket. You should not use an extension cord since it could cause an unsafe situation.

It is also important to ensure that the fire is located away from any flammable objects, such as curtains or furniture. Also, avoid placing items above the fireplace, as this can cause the infrared light waves to reflect off them and generate heat that's harmful to children and pets. Ideally you should leave an 8-inch space between the fireplace and any item over it.

Wall-mounted electric fireplaces can be easy to move and come with a remote control, so you can alter the flame effects and the heat settings from the comfort of your seat. You can set the desired temperature for your space. This will save you energy and money during winter.
